Output 3fa4653917591d2c8502bb1785f1e11cbc591ad8620ed245c6b30571a0fc3274:0

value
65000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 947937d8886e81a63859278304e36e9e147b8043 OP_EQUAL
address
3FE59KU6vWchNriEBNdA98x11ZLizQpKcb
transaction
3fa4653917591d2c8502bb1785f1e11cbc591ad8620ed245c6b30571a0fc3274
spent
true